| AN ACT |
| |
1 | Amending the act of April 14, 1972 (P.L.233, No.64), entitled |
2 | "An act relating to the manufacture, sale and possession of |
3 | controlled substances, other drugs, devices and cosmetics; |
4 | conferring powers on the courts and the secretary and |
5 | Department of Health, and a newly created Pennsylvania Drug, |
6 | Device and Cosmetic Board; establishing schedules of |
7 | controlled substances; providing penalties; requiring |
8 | registration of persons engaged in the drug trade and for the |
9 | revocation or suspension of certain licenses and |
10 | registrations; and repealing an act," providing for |
11 | environmental costs. |
12 | The General Assembly of the Commonwealth of Pennsylvania |
13 | hereby enacts as follows: |
14 | Section 1. The act of April 14, 1972 (P.L.233, No.64), known |
15 | as The Controlled Substance, Drug, Device and Cosmetic Act, is |
16 | amended by adding a section to read: |
17 | Section 13.3. Environmental Costs.--A person who is |
18 | convicted of an offense involving the operation of a |
19 | methamphetamine laboratory or the use of a precursor substance |
20 | to manufacture methamphetamine shall be ordered to reimburse the |
21 | appropriate law enforcement agency for the costs of cleaning up |
|
1 | the environmental hazards associated with the operation of the |
2 | laboratory or the use of a precursor substance to manufacture |
3 | methamphetamine. |
4 | Section 2. This act shall take effect in 60 days. |
